/*
1.4.3 TupleStore1
This tuple store used a chache and a relation to store tuples.
*/
#ifndef TUPLESTORE1_H
#define TUPLESTORE1_H
#include <vector>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include "Algebras/TupleIdentifier/TupleIdentifier.h"
#include "Algebras/Relation-C++/RelationAlgebra.h"
class TupleStore1{
public:
/*
~Constructor~
This constructor creates a new tuple store. The memSize determines the
size of the used cache in kB.
*/
TupleStore1(const size_t memSize);
/*
~AppendTuple~
This function appends a tuple to this tuple store.
The id of the tuple may be changed or not. To search for a certain
tuple within this tuple store, only the return value of this funtion
can be used. Note that the returned tuple ids are not nessecary increasing.
*/
TupleId AppendTuple(Tuple* t);
/*
~Destructor~
*/
~TupleStore1();
/*
~GetTuple~
Retrieves a tuple by id. If no corresponding tuple is found,
0 is returned.
*/
Tuple* GetTuple(const TupleId tid);
